Lenore seems like the most confident and outgoing person, but on the inside she's terrified of not being good enough for her perfect family. The romance is sweet and the parents are embarrassing, but the conversations about figuring out your life and settling really struck a chord. Lenore's perfectionist tendencies are so relatable, and so is Alex's pragmatism, and Wally's secrecy. I've seen all these responses to being the children of exceptional black parents, or even the first generation to graduate from college, and I honestly wish I could see this crew in 5 or 10 years.
